The challenge

Immigration clients search by visa type, in multiple languages, and in markets most firms ignore entirely.

Clients search by visa type, not by 'immigration lawyer'
H-1B visa attorney, EB-5 green card lawyer, DACA renewal attorney, asylum application help - these specific searches represent high-intent clients. Generic 'immigration attorney' pages don't capture them.
Language-specific searches are almost entirely uncaptured
Immigration clients often search in their native language - Spanish, Mandarin, Hindi, Portuguese, Tagalog. Firms without multilingual content are invisible to entire populations of qualified clients.
Policy changes create content urgency and opportunity
Immigration law changes frequently. Firms that publish fast, accurate content on policy updates capture enormous search spikes while information-hungry clients look for guidance. Most firms have no system for this.
Local and national intent requires distinct content strategies
Some immigration searches are intensely local ('immigration lawyer in Houston'). Others are national or visa-category specific. A single content approach fails both audiences.
